当前位置:首页 » 编程语言 » c语言floor函数

c语言floor函数

发布时间: 2024-12-25 04:08:29

c语言日常总结(一)

在C语言中,我们主要讨论三个取整函数:floor(), ceil() 和 round()。这些函数分别用于向下取整、向上取整和四舍五入。

在C语言的头文件“math.h”中,floor()函数将一个浮点数向下取整到最接近的整数。例如,floor(2.8)的结果为2,floor(3.2)的结果也是3。同样地,在C++中,floor()函数位于头文件“cmath”中,功能与C语言相同。

ceil()函数则将浮点数向上取整到最接近的整数。比如ceil(2.1)的结果为3,ceil(4.9)的结果是5。在C语言和C++中,ceil()函数也位于“math.h”和“cmath”文件中。

round()函数用于将浮点数四舍五入到最接近的整数。例如round(3.4)的结果为3,round(3.5)的结果为4,round(3.6)的结果是4。这个函数在C语言中位于“math.h”文件中,在C++中位于“cmath”文件中。

下面的代码展示了这三个函数的使用。

输出结果如下:

待续~

❷ c语言floor

floor()是C语言中的一个数学函数,意思是向下取整,
对应的还有ceil()函数,意思是向上取整
头文件:
#include <math.h>
函数原型:
double ceil(double x);
double floor(double x);
函数说明:
ceil(x) 返回不小于x的最小整数值 以double类型数据返回
floor(x) 返回不大于x的最大整数值 以double类型数据返回。

❸ 在C语言中详解一下floor这个函数的意思

结果相当于是去掉了小数点后面的数,即不大于该数的最小整数
比如3.14,结果是double型的3

❹ C语言中有没有FLOOR函数

有啊!浮点型

热点内容
灵眸pocket怎么连接安卓手机 发布:2025-03-11 11:24:19 浏览:438
手机存储根目录在哪 发布:2025-03-11 11:23:39 浏览:264
php写入日志 发布:2025-03-11 11:11:32 浏览:904
安卓qq邮箱在qq哪里可以看到 发布:2025-03-11 10:51:33 浏览:265
windows内核安全编程源码 发布:2025-03-11 10:50:51 浏览:990
狗追兔子编程 发布:2025-03-11 10:45:35 浏览:543
存储过程in参数 发布:2025-03-11 10:35:29 浏览:121
双字节加密 发布:2025-03-11 10:35:19 浏览:984
小米4android71 发布:2025-03-11 10:33:51 浏览:946
怎么用ftp上传网站 发布:2025-03-11 10:25:30 浏览:192